Dan W. Greenburg miscellaneous correspondence, 1927-1932
Scope and Contents
Miscellaneous correspondence 1927-1932 and n.d. concerning primarily historical matters in Wyoming and written in part by Greenburg in his capacity as Director of Publicity for the Midwest Refining Company. Included are letters from Charles King, William Henry Jackson, and J. Cecil Alter. 13 letters. See also Greenburg's correspondence with RSE in General Correspondence.
